COVID-19 in Kidney Transplant Recipient and Waitlist Patients: Implications of Chest Radiographic Severity Score

Insights
The chest radiograph severity score (CXR-SS) did not predict severe outcomes in kidney transplant recipients with coronavirus disease 2019 (COVID-19). These patients experienced significantly higher rates of hospitalization, ICU admission, intubation, and mortality compared to waitlist patients.
Area of Science:
- Nephrology
- Infectious Diseases
- Radiology
Background:
- Coronavirus disease 2019 (COVID-19) poses significant risks to immunocompromised individuals.
- Kidney transplant recipients represent a vulnerable population with potentially altered disease trajectories.
Purpose of the Study:
- To assess the utility of the chest radiograph severity score (CXR-SS) in predicting COVID-19 outcomes.
- To compare COVID-19 severity and outcomes between kidney transplant recipients and waitlist patients.
Main Methods:
- Retrospective cohort study of 78 kidney transplant recipients and 59 waitlist patients diagnosed with COVID-19.
- Chest radiographs were analyzed using the CXR-SS, assessing consolidation in 6 zones.
- Primary outcome was mortality; secondary outcomes included hospital admission, ICU admission, and intubation.
Main Results:
- No significant difference in CXR-SS was observed between the two groups.
- Kidney transplant recipients had significantly higher rates of hospitalization (OR 6.8), ICU admission (OR 6.5), intubation (OR 11), and mortality (OR 17) compared to waitlist patients.
- CXR-SS was not predictive of mortality, intubation, or ICU admission, but was associated with overall hospital admission (OR 1.613).
Conclusions:
- The CXR-SS is not a reliable predictor of mortality, ICU admission, or intubation in COVID-19 patients, including kidney transplant recipients.
- Kidney transplant recipients with COVID-19 experienced substantially worse outcomes, including near-universal hospitalization, over one-third mortality, and significant ICU admission and intubation rates, compared to waitlist patients.
Purpose:
To evaluate the chest radiographic severity score (CXR-SS) for coronavirus disease 2019 (COVID-19) patients who are kidney transplant recipients compared with patients on the waitlist.
Study Design And Methods:
This retrospective cohort includes 78 kidney transplant recipients (50 men, mean age 59.9±11.9 y) and 59 kidney transplant waitlist patients (33 men, mean age 58.8±10.8 y) diagnosed with COVID-19 between March 15 and May 30, 2020 with reverse transcriptase-polymerase chain reaction. Patient chest radiographs were divided into 6 zones and examined for consolidation. Primary outcome was mortality. Secondary outcomes included hospital admission, intensive care unit (ICU) admission, and intubation. Predictors of our primary and secondary outcomes were identified by bivariate analysis and multivariate regression analysis.
Results:
No significant difference was found in CXR-SS between 2 groups (P=0.087). Transplant recipients had significantly higher rates of hospitalization (odds ratio, 6.8; 95% confidence interval: 1.7, 39.3; P<0.001), ICU admission (odds ratio, 6.5; 95% confidence interval [CI]: 1.8-35.9; P=0.002), intubation (odds ratio, 11; 95% CI: 2.4-96.9; P=0.001), and mortality (odds ratio, 17; 95% CI: 3.9-153.1; P<0.001). A higher CXR-SS was not predictive of mortality, intubation, or ICU admission. CXR-SS was associated with hospital admission overall (odds ratio, 1.613; 95% CI: 1.04-2.49; P=0.0314).
Conclusion:
The CXR-SS was not predictive of mortality, ICU admission or intubation in our population. Kidney transplant patients with COVID-19 had near universal hospital admission, more than one-third mortality and about a quarter were intubated and admitted to the ICU-all significantly worse outcomes than for patients on the transplant waitlist.
